But it's when you open it that it really starts to get serious. Although it's compact on the outside, it's surprisingly spacious. It has a freezer compartment with its own plastic lid , enough for a few ice cubes or something that requires extra refrigeration. Below, a tempered glass shelf and a transparent drawer allow you to store everything from fruit to medium-sized containers of prepared food.
What I liked most was the door. It's well-designed, with spaces designed for bottles, jars, sauces, or whatever else you usually have on hand. Everything is within reach, everything is visible. You don't have to move anything to find what you need.
The temperature control is manual, classic, and uncomplicated. And that, far from being a problem, is part of its charm. There are no screens, sensors, or automatic controls. Just a knob that adjusts the cold, and it does it well. It also consumes little energy—16.68 kWh per month, according to the official label—which is important if you're going to have it on all the time.
